With the Young Singers Project, the Salzburg Festival has created a high-carat platform to support rising young singers in 2008. Young singers are selected through international auditions for the Young Singers Project and work with Festival artists as part of their scholarship in Salzburg. Tuition includes not only musical aspects, but also scenic rehearsals, diction coaching and repertoire expansion. These encounters and the practical application within the framework of the Festival make the YSP an education programme that serves as an international model.
The members of the Young Singers Project will perform as part of Opera viva and of Die Zauberflöte für Kinder (The Magic Flute for Children) and also appear in productions of the 2012 Festival Season.
